What causes bleeding after colposcopy?

When it comes to bleeding after colposcopy, in fact, it is very normal. The reason why women experience bleeding symptoms after colposcopy can only be well understood by understanding the examination operation of colposcopy. First of all, colposcopy mainly uses a colposcope to remove a part of the examinee's cervical tissue, and then sends this part of the cervical tissue for pathological section examination, so as to determine whether the examinee has any disease or lesions, so as to carry out further treatment.

Since there is an incision at the cervical opening due to the extraction of cervical tissue, bleeding after colposcopy is naturally a very normal thing. If the examination results show that the woman does not have gynecological inflammation, then there is no need to worry too much, because these post-colposcopy bleeding problems will heal naturally after three to five days. These are all very normal symptoms, and female friends do not need to worry too much.

Post-colposcopy bleeding is generally unavoidable and will take about 3 to 5 days to stop. Therefore, in order to avoid inflammation during this recovery period, female friends are advised to pay attention to personal rest and hygiene to avoid bacterial infection and inflammation. In addition, there is no need to worry too much about cervical trauma. As long as the relevant care matters are taken, the risks can be avoided.

The above is an introduction to what causes post-colposcopy bleeding. There is no need to worry about the symptoms of post-colposcopy bleeding. If there are no major problems with the test results, there is no need to take any treatment measures. In addition, it is recommended that women avoid colposcopy during the menstrual period to better ensure the accuracy of the examination.
